Unlike most Villas in France Villa Lawrance is unique for its blend of Flemish and Germanic architecture. It was built by the Schlumberger Family from Alsace in 1855 and was later bought by the Lawrance Family in 1893, hence the name. At the time of its construction, it was in the countryside and the Town of Pau did not extend that far. Only during the Second World War it was bought by the Town of Pau and it currently also houses The Museum of Resistance (and Deportation). You can find numerous objects pertaining to the war like actual models of guns, Posters and models, transistors in the Museum.
